Europe’s economic problems sees UK become biggest Ferrari market in Europe
Ferrari increased its profits by 20 per cent in the first six months of 2013, with the UK becoming the biggest European market for Ferrari, ahead of Germany. MG 3 arrives in the UK next month – price from £8399
The MG3 – the new supermini from China that’s bolted together in the UK – will cost from £8,399 when it goes on sale in the UK in September. Subaru BRZ: Increased supply for UK market
Subaru has announced that its BRZ – the Subaru take on the Toyota GT86 – will have additional UK supply going forward to help cater for demand.
